Can I use mozzarella instead of caciocavallo?

It works, but it is not traditional. Mozzarella goes stringy and its milky flavour does not hold up against anchovy and onion. Low-moisture provolone is a closer substitute. If you can find caciocavallo at an Italian grocer or deli, use it.

Are the anchovies mandatory?

In the Palermitano version, yes — they are the backbone of salt and umami. You can leave them out, but the result is a different dish. The Bagheria white sfincione (no tomato, no anchovy) is a legitimate regional variant, just a separate recipe.

Why do I need two rises?

The first rise (bulk fermentation) builds flavour and gluten structure. The second rise in the pan opens the crumb and delivers the characteristic lightness. Skip it and you get a dense, bready result — edible, but not sfincione.

Does it freeze?

Yes. Cut into slices after baking, cool completely, wrap individually, and freeze for up to 2 months. Reheat in a 200°C oven for 10–12 minutes straight from frozen. The breadcrumb topping stays crisp.
